Merge pull request #130 from mleporis/add_mips_getpc
Add MIPS support to GetProgramCounter()
This commit is contained in:
		
						commit
						e5be80532b
					
				
					 1 changed files with 2 additions and 0 deletions
				
			
		|  | @ -46,6 +46,8 @@ void* GetProgramCounter(void* vuc) { | ||||||
| #elif defined(__i386__) | #elif defined(__i386__) | ||||||
|     if (14 < ABSL_ARRAYSIZE(context->uc_mcontext.gregs)) |     if (14 < ABSL_ARRAYSIZE(context->uc_mcontext.gregs)) | ||||||
|       return reinterpret_cast<void*>(context->uc_mcontext.gregs[14]); |       return reinterpret_cast<void*>(context->uc_mcontext.gregs[14]); | ||||||
|  | #elif defined(__mips__) | ||||||
|  |     return reinterpret_cast<void*>(context->uc_mcontext.pc); | ||||||
| #elif defined(__powerpc64__) | #elif defined(__powerpc64__) | ||||||
|     return reinterpret_cast<void*>(context->uc_mcontext.gp_regs[32]); |     return reinterpret_cast<void*>(context->uc_mcontext.gp_regs[32]); | ||||||
| #elif defined(__powerpc__) | #elif defined(__powerpc__) | ||||||
|  |  | ||||||
		Loading…
	
	Add table
		Add a link
		
	
		Reference in a new issue